Sometimes called the “Princess of the West,” Annie Oakley is largely considered one of the greatest American sharpshooters in history. (Photo circa 1902)

Annie Oakley, the “Princess of the West”, was a legendary sharpshooter and an American icon. Born in 1860 as Phoebe Ann Mosey, she rose to fame for the incredible marksmanship skills that earned her a place alongside Buffalo Bill's Wild West show. She became renowned for her ability to shoot targets from seemingly impossible distances with pinpoint accuracy. Her skill and grace made her one of the most celebrated figures of the 19th century, earning her admiration from audiences all over the world. Annie Oakley is remembered today as one of the greatest sharpshooters in history and remains a symbol of female empowerment and strength.
